April Killikelly is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, April Killikelly has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 281 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Epidemiology, 6 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 3 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in April Killikelly's work include Respiratory viral infections research (12 papers),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(6 papers) and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(5 papers). April Killikelly is often cited by papers focused on Respiratory viral infections research (12 papers),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(6 papers) and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(5 papers). April Killikelly coll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and France. April Killikelly's co-authors include Barney S. Graham, Masaru Kanekiyo, Guennadi Kozlov, Pekka Määttänen, Angelika Rosenauer, Jean‐François Trempe, David Y. Thomas, Kalle Gehring, Dorothy Moore and Brett Spurrier and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Biochemistry and Scientific Reports.
